NEW LAW TO PROTECT ANIMALS IN MALAYSIA
STARTER
Stages with
Procedure Time
Aims
1. Predicting possible answers.
Objectives 2. Vocabulary in context.
3. Scanning for specific information.

(Book closed)
1. Teacher shows some pictures of animals commonly
Set found in Malaysia.
Induction: 2. Get a partner and discuss Task 1. 5 min
3. Teacher to elicit responses from specific groups at
random.

(Book Closed)
1. Teacher flashes several pictures of animals being abused
Pre-reading: and stress the insufficient laws protecting the animals.
2. Students to scan the information given in the pictures 5min
with a partner and to predict answers to the questions
given in Task 2 to be checked later.

(Book Open)
1. Teacher asks students to read the article (pg 38-39).
While- 2. While reading students are told to match the meaning to 10 min
reading: the words given in Task 3.

1. Teacher checks on predictions made in Task 2.


Post- 2. Teacher elicits answers to Task 3.
reading: 3. Students are asked to recall as many ideas as they can 15 min
without looking at the text using sentences in Task 4 to
guide them.

Teacher summaries the lesson by stressing the


importance of implementing this new law to protect
Wrap: animals in Malaysia. 5 min
Also showing a video of the owner lovingly playing with
his pet dog.

Answers

Task 1

1. The Animal Welfare Bill 2015


2. Last year, a man shot a dog with his bow and arrow. The dog died.
3. The animal lovers were very angry with the abuser.
4. This was due to insufficient laws to protect the animals.
5. A person who abuses animals may be fined s high as RM100,000 or go to jail for three
years
